SRANDMEMBER 是 Redis 中的一个命令,用于从有序集合(sorted set)中随机返回指定数量的元素。以下是 SRANDMEMBER 命令适用的一些场景:
-
随机抽样:当你需要从一个有序集合中随机抽取一定数量的元素时,可以使用
SRANDMEMBER。例如,从用户活跃列表中随机抽取一定数量的用户进行分析。 -
内容推荐:在社交网络、新闻推荐等场景中,可以使用
SRANDMEMBER从用户感兴趣的主题或项目中随机推荐内容。 -
游戏策略:在游戏领域,
SRANDMEMBER可以用于实现随机抽取怪物、道具等元素,增加游戏的趣味性和挑战性。 -
抽奖活动:在线抽奖活动中,可以使用
SRANDMEMBER从奖池中随机抽取获奖者。 -
数据模拟:在数据分析和测试中,可以使用
SRANDMEMBER模拟随机数据,以便进行性能测试和算法验证。
需要注意的是,SRANDMEMBER 命令每次执行都会返回一个新的随机元素集合,即使传入相同的参数。如果你需要多次获取相同的随机元素集合,可以先使用 SMEMBERS 命令获取所有元素,然后使用 SRANDMEMBER 从中随机抽取。
以上就是关于“redis srandmember适用哪些场景”的相关介绍,筋斗云是国内较早的云主机应用的服务商,拥有10余年行业经验,提供丰富的云服务器、租用服务器等相关产品服务。云服务器资源弹性伸缩,主机vCPU、内存性能强悍、超高I/O速度、故障秒级恢复;电子化备案,提交快速,专业团队7×24小时服务支持!
简单好用、高性价比云服务器租用链接:https://www.jindouyun.cn/product/cvm